Reese Witherspoon

Reese Witherspoon
Date of Birth: 22 Mar 1976
Country: USA
Biography: Since her first major part in 1991's The Man in the Moon, Reese Witherspoon's career has been followed the course of a shooting rocket. The New Orleans native won an academy award for 2005's Walk the Line, and has consistently been one of America's most highly paid actresses.
